The International Tennis Federation (ITF) designates a World Champion each year based on performances throughout the year, emphasising the Grand Slam tournaments, and also considering team events such as the Davis Cup and Fed Cup. Men’s and women’s singles champions were first named in 1978; the title is now also awarded for doubles, wheelchair, and junior players. It is sometimes named the “ITF Player of the Year” award, alluding to similar other year-end awards in tennis.

For singles, ITF appoints a panel of former top players at the start of the season, which votes on the champion at the end of the season.
